The wind farms are located in the Lüchow area in the municipalities of Schweskau, Tobringen and Lübbow-Bösel.
The wind farms consist of 24 Enercon wind turbines, producing approximately 53 GWh annually.
Joris van der Geest, Chief Investment Officer of Ampere Equity Fund, says: “This is our second wind farm investment in Germany and fits well within the portfolio of renewable energy projects that we have built up over the past few years. We are now well diversified over solar PV, onshore wind and offshore wind in all main countries in Western-Europe that we are focusing on.”
